Job Function:
 
The Senior Subcontracts Administrator will provide extensive activity in support of international business, both international customers as well as international suppliers.  Will be responsible for proactive participation in a subcontract management team to perform requirements definition, prepare ‘Requests for Proposal’, and analyze supplier proposals to prepare for negotiations and subcontract awards in a fast paced environment.  
 

  • Develops subcontract specifications, work statements, and terms and conditions for the procurement of materials, equipment, and services.
  • Prepares bid packages, conducts bidders conferences, analyzes and evaluates proposals, negotiates subcontract provisions, selects or recommends subcontractors, write awards, and administers resulting subcontracts.
     
  • Negotiates and coordinates additions, deletions, or modifications to subcontracts.
     
  • Participates with contracts administration and purchasing to develop subcontract policies and procedures.
     
  • Perform other duties and special projects as assigned.
